To get started with your cleaning, you need to choose a cleaning schedule
first. Cloudy days are ideal day to clean your windows than during sunny days. In
cleaning, you need to get rid of dirt first or better say, dust it first. After
dusting, you can spray your preferred cleaning solution next. Take note, the
cleaning solution you will use should be only for windows. And use squeegee
instead of a cloth in wiping off the cleaning solution you sprayed.
After wiping the windows, you need to let them dry. So that you will not
spend more time waiting for your windows to dry, it is better that you dry the
blade of the squeegee first before using it.
In cleaning opposite sides, it is important that you use different
strokes, vertical stroke on one side and horizontal on the other side to avoid
streaks.
